Total Credits Required.
Not less than 155 credits
Curriculum
Degree Level Bachelor’s Degree, four-year program, interdisciplinary program
Program Type Academic
Language English
Admission Thai and International Students
Cooperation with Other Institutions
This program is a Mahidol University program which is under the collaboration with Dutch Mills Co., Ltd., Tetra Pak (Thailand) Co., Ltd., and Alliance Companies.
Type of Degree offered
One degree of one Major

Course List
Courses listed respectively in the categories: general education courses, specific education courses and free electives. Course codes are listed alphabetically.
The number of credits in each course is given in the preceding parentheses. Numbers in the parentheses specify the numbers of hours of lectures, laboratory/practice and self study as follows: 3 (2-2-5) credit (lecture hours – lab/practice hours – self study hours)
